The creator of Bliss Shaders operates on a simple mantra: stop trying to copy real life. Minecraft’s art style is inherently stylized—cartoonish mobs, pixelated textures, and geometric landscapes. Slapping gritty, photorealistic shadows and extreme lens flares onto that art style often results in an uncanny valley mess.
